Our lawyers have a comprehensive knowledge of the Builders’ Lien Act, and are experienced in litigating builders’ lien and construction disputes. We are familiar and experienced with the registration and response to liens registered on land interests at Alberta Land Titles, as well as liens registered against Government owned petroleum and natural gas leases or other agreements at Alberta Environment. We provide advice and assistance as to the most effective and efficient ways to deal with liens, in order to maintain required cash flow, while preserving statutory lien rights.
We would be pleased to answer any questions you have and provide assistance regarding any aspect of the Builders’ Lien process, including such issues as to who has the ability to file liens, what lands can be liened, when the lien period commences, what steps are required to preserve a lien once it is registered, taking or forcing action on a lien, or removing wrongfully registered liens from title.
